Men’s Golf Taking Positive Memories into Fall Finale at Maketewah
October 20, 2019 | Men's Golf
Cardinals finished runner-up a year ago, led by top-10’s from Jones, Bronnenberg and Ranieri

Setting the Stage
Ball State closes its fall season this week in Cincinnati. The Cardinals finished runner-up at the Musketeer Classic last year and are the top-ranked team in this year's field, checking in at No. 88 in the Golfstat national rankings.
BSU is looking for a bit of a bounce-back performance this week. After winning their opening event of the year in runaway fashion at the Golfweek Conference Challenge, the Cardinals have struggled to put three rounds together at Trinity Forest, Erin Hills and Crooked Stick.
And Ball State should return to Maketwah with good vibes. CJ Jones (3), Keegan Bronnenberg (T4) and Joey Ranieri (T9) all finished in the top 10 there a year ago. Bronnenberg led the team last week with a tie for 28th at Crooked Stick.
The Cardinals will take the entire roster with them this week. Freshman Joey Wiseman, who debuted as an individual at Erin Hills, will make his first appearance in the BSU lineup, while fellow rookie Evan Bone will see his first collegiate action as an individual.
